You will be responsible for assisting the Pharmacists and Pharmacy Manager with daily operations of the Pharmacy Department. As a London Drugs LTC regulated pharmacy technician, it means providing care in a collaborative care environment involving doctors, nurses, dieticians and social workers in a community-oriented working environment that fosters professional excellence. Pharmacists are provided with a working environment that stresses professionalism. You will be given the tools and opportunity to practice your profession in a well designed pharmacy, which helps optimize patient care
LTC duties include but not limited to preparing and verifying medication orders to be distributed to homes, ensuring efficient production of blister and strip packaging, organization and cleanliness within the pharmacy. There may be times the Regulated Technician will need to service the front-store dispensary. These duties will include customer service, telephone inquiries and general housekeeping duties. Additionally, you will operate the pharmacy computer and assist in the processing of prescriptions and preparation of prescriptions. Other responsibilities will include involvement of ordering and receiving drug orders and management of the pharmacy department inventory. If you are looking for a challenging position in retail pharmacy and have the professionalism, commitment to excellence and drive to join our team, London Drugs is the place for you.
Regulated pharmacy technicians must have completed all required national and provincial Regulated Pharmacy Technician programs and passed the exams. Regulated Pharmacy Technicians must also be registered with the respective College of Pharmacy in the province of employment. The successful candidate will have the following:
